Customizing Sound Fields

You can customize the sound fields by adjusting the tone (bass or treble) and surround sound parameters while listening to a program source. The adjusted parameters are stored in memory automatically and you can use your custom sound fields just as you would use the pre-programmed ones. Before you start, select the sound field you want to customize and start playing a program.

Adjusting the tone parameter

Adjust the tone (bass or treble) of the front, center and rear speakers for optimum sound. You can adjust the tone of all sounds fields, including Dolby Surround.

1Press TONE ON/OFF so that TONE ON appears in the display.

2Press DPC MODE repeatedly until the TONE indicator lights up.

4Use the digital processing control buttons ( / ) to adjust the tone level.

The adjusted tone level is stored automatically.

You can turn off the tone adjustments without erasing them

The tone adjustments and on/off setting are stored in each sound field. Press TONE ON/OFF to turn the tone parameter off or on.

Adjusting surround sound parameters

Change the surround parameters to fit your listening situation. Refer to the chart on the previous page for parameters you can adjust in each sound field.

To adjust the parameters of the DOLBY SUR sound field, see “Getting the Most Out of Dolby Pro Logic Surround Sound” on page 18.

1Press DPC MODE repeatedly until the SUR indicator lights up.

3Use the digital processing control buttons ( / ) to adjust the level of the parameter.

The adjusted parameters are stored automatically.

Note

If you make new adjustments to a sound field, the previous settings are replaced by the new ones.

Resetting customized sound fields to the factory settings

1If the power is on, press POWER to turn off the power.
